Financial Administrator

Weill Cornell Medicine is seeking a Financial Administrator responsible for managing the financial affairs of the department. The role involves overseeing procurement, ensuring compliance with regulations, and preparing budgets and financial analyses.

Responsibilities

Oversees and/or approves procurement and disbursement/reimbursement activities. Ensures proper internal controls are in place around financial transactions. Resolves any financial issues as needed
Implements financial policies, guidelines and operating procedures to ensure the continued fiscal integrity of the department
Establishes operational benchmarks, metrics and productivity standards to streamline workflows and and identify improvement opportunities
Ensures compliance with regulatory audits/inspections and/or internal reviews. Develops and recommends corrective action plans to address deficiencies identified. May serve as liaison to audit team(s) during on-site visits
Creates and maintains operating budgets
Prepares the annual budget submission and projections. Coordinates activities for the process of budgetary analysis and development
Assists with the development of business plans. Monitors financial outcomes of approved business plans and makes recommendations for business plan revision to align income and expenses. Prepares financial documents in support of recommendations
Prepares and interprets revenue and cost analyses of programs and activities
Reviews and analyzes accounting and management reports to monitor variances from approved budget. Escalates review of unfavorable variances and recommends solutions. Implements and follows up on corrective action plans
Reports on and analyzes equipment inventory, lease agreements and proposals, and space utilization
As needed, processes financial transactions; serves as primary approver for payment requisitions, Shopping Cart approvals, change of funding, travel and business expenses, fund number creation, journal vouchers and PCard allocations
